​Let’s take everything we’ve learned so far and play a more complete version of Ode To Joy. We’ll use all six strings and go on one more journey in the Second Adventure.
This is the longest piece we’ve learned so far. There are a lot of repeating patterns that make it easier to remember though. To help keep track of where we are in the song, I’ve labeled the measures.
It’s perfectly natural to fumble a few notes. Practice as many times as you need to!
See if you can find the error in the tab in the video (not the download). HINT: Towards the end; one note. (answer in next lesson… don’t cheat).
